In a startling revelation, security researchers have uncovered that the personal information of millions of job applicants at McDonald's was compromised due to a remarkably weak password: "123456." This breach occurred at Paradox.ai, an innovative company specializing in artificial intelligence-driven hiring chatbots utilized by numerous Fortune 500 companies.
The incident highlights a significant security oversight, as the password guessed by malicious actors allowed unauthorized access to sensitive data. Paradox.ai has attempted to downplay this incident, labeling it an isolated issue that did not impact their other clients. However, the reality may be more complex, especially considering recent security breaches involving their employees in Vietnam.
